      Puberty

      Puberty is a natural process that occurs in both boys and girls. The age range for the onset of puberty is between 8-14 years for females and 9-14 years for males, with the mean age of onset being 11 years for girls and 12 years for boys. The duration of puberty is typically 3-4 years. The onset of puberty is marked by the appearance of secondary sex characteristics, such as breast development in females and testicular enlargement in males. These characteristics evolve over time and are rated into 5 stages according to Tanner’s criteria. The sequence of events differs between boys and girls, with the onset of breast development (thelarche) generally preceding the onset of the first period (menarche) by around 2 years in girls. The pubertal growth spurt occurs during stages 3 to 4 in most boys and during stages 2 and 3 in girls. Precocious puberty, which occurs earlier than usual, is more common in girls than in boys. The age of onset of puberty in girls has been decreasing over time, with environmental factors such as nutrition potentially playing a role in this trend.

      Heritability: Understanding the Concept

      Heritability is a concept that is often misunderstood. It is not a measure of the extent to which genes cause a condition in an individual. Rather, it is the proportion of phenotypic variance attributable to genetic variance. In other words, it tells us how much of the variation in a condition seen in a population is due to genetic factors. Heritability is calculated using statistical techniques and can range from 0.0 to 1.0. For human behavior, most estimates of heritability fall in the moderate range of .30 to .60.

      The quantity (1.0 – heritability) gives the environment ability of the trait. This is the proportion of phenotypic variance attributable to environmental variance. The following table provides estimates of heritability for major conditions:

      Condition Heritability estimate (approx)
      ADHD 85%
      Autism 70%
      Schizophrenia 55%
      Bipolar 55%
      Anorexia 35%
      Alcohol dependence 35%
      Major depression 30%
      OCD 25%

      It is important to note that heritability tells us nothing about individuals. It is a population-level measure that helps us understand the relative contributions of genetic and environmental factors to a particular condition.

      The Addenbrooke’s Cognitive Exam: A Brief Screening Tool for Dementia

      The Addenbrooke’s cognitive examination (ACE) is a cognitive screening tool developed to detect dementia and differentiate Alzheimer’s dementia from frontotemporal dementia. It was created to address the limitations of the MMSE, which lacked sensitivity for frontal-executive dysfunction and visuospatial defects. The ACE is a brief test that takes 15-20 minutes to administer and is divided into five domains: attention and orientation, memory, verbal fluency, language, and visuospatial abilities. The total score is based on a maximum score of 100, with higher scores indicating better cognitive functioning.

      The ACE has been shown to be a valid tool for detecting dementia, with two cut-off points often used depending on the required sensitivity and specificity. A score of less than 88 has 100% sensitivity for detecting dementia, while a score of less than 82 has 93% sensitivity and 100% specificity. It has also been useful in differentiating dementia from pseudo dementia and detecting cognitive impairment in atypical Parkinson syndromes. However, while the test has shown 100% sensitivity and specificity in studies, its performance may vary in clinical practice.

      Types of Delusions

      Delusions come in many different forms. It is important to familiarize oneself with these types as they may be tested in an exam. Some of the most common types of delusions include:

      – Folie a deux: a shared delusion between two or more people
      – Grandiose: belief that one has special powers, beliefs, of purpose
      – Hypochondriacal: belief that something is physically wrong with the patient
      – Ekbom’s syndrome: belief that one has been infested with insects
      – Othello syndrome: belief that a sexual partner is cheating on them
      – Capgras delusion: belief that a person close to them has been replaced by a double
      – Fregoli delusion: patient identifies a familiar person (usually suspected to be a persecutor) in other people they meet
      – Syndrome of subjective doubles: belief that doubles of him/her exist
      – Lycanthropy: belief that one has been transformed into an animal
      – De Clérambault’s syndrome: false belief that a person is in love with them
      – Cotard’s syndrome/nihilistic delusions: belief that they are dead of do not exist
      – Referential: belief that others/TV/radio are speaking directly to of about the patient
      – Delusional perception: belief that a normal percept (product of perception) has a special meaning
      – Pseudocyesis: a condition whereby a woman believes herself to be pregnant when she is not. Objective signs accompany the belief such as abdominal enlargement, menstrual disturbance, apparent foetal movements, nausea, breast changes, and labour pains.

      Remembering these types of delusions can be helpful in understanding and diagnosing patients with delusional disorders.

      Cerebral Asymmetry in Planum Temporale and its Implications in Language and Auditory Processing

      The planum temporale, a triangular region in the posterior superior temporal gyrus, is a highly lateralized brain structure involved in language and music processing. Studies have shown that the planum temporale is up to ten times larger in the left cerebral hemisphere than the right, with this asymmetry being more prominent in men. This asymmetry can be observed in gestation and is present in up to 70% of right-handed individuals.

      Recent research suggests that the planum temporale also plays an important role in auditory processing, specifically in representing the location of sounds in space. However, reduced planum temporale asymmetry has been observed in individuals with dyslexia, stuttering, and schizophrenia. These findings highlight the importance of cerebral asymmetry in the planum temporale and its implications in language and auditory processing.

      Fragile X Syndrome: A Genetic Disorder Causing Learning Disability and Psychiatric Symptoms

      Fragile X Syndrome is a genetic disorder that causes mental retardation, an elongated face, large protruding ears, and large testicles in men. Individuals with this syndrome tend to be shy, avoid eye contact, and have difficulties reading facial expressions. They also display stereotypic movements such as hand flapping. Fragile X Syndrome is the most common inherited cause of learning disability.

      The speech of affected individuals is often abnormal, with abnormalities of fluency. This disorder is caused by the amplification of a CGG repeat in the 5 untranslated region of the fragile X mental retardation 1 gene (FMR1). These CGG repeats disrupt synthesis of the fragile X protein (FMRP), which is essential for brain function and growth. The gene is located at Xq27. The greater number of repeats, the more severe the condition, as with other trinucleotide repeat disorders.

      The fragile X phenotype typically involves a variety of psychiatric symptoms, including features of autism, attention deficit/hyperactivity disorder, anxiety, and aggression. Both males and females can be affected, but males are more severely affected because they have only one X chromosome. The prevalence estimate of Fragile X Syndrome is 1/3600-4000.

      Antidepressants can cause discontinuation symptoms when patients stop taking them, regardless of the type of antidepressant. These symptoms usually occur within 5 days of stopping the medication and can last up to 3 weeks. Symptoms include flu-like symptoms, dizziness, insomnia, vivid dreams, irritability, crying spells, and sensory symptoms. SSRIs and related drugs with short half-lives, such as paroxetine and venlafaxine, are particularly associated with discontinuation symptoms. Tapering antidepressants at the end of treatment is recommended to prevent these symptoms. TCAs and MAOIs are also associated with discontinuation symptoms, with amitriptyline and imipramine being the most common TCAs and all MAOIs being associated with prominent discontinuation symptoms. Patients at highest risk for discontinuation symptoms include those on antidepressants with shorter half-lives, those who have been taking antidepressants for 8 weeks of longer, those using higher doses, younger people, and those who have experienced discontinuation symptoms before. Agomelatine is not associated with any discontinuation syndrome. If a discontinuation reaction occurs, restarting the antidepressant of switching to an alternative with a longer half-life and tapering more slowly may be necessary. Explanation and reassurance are often sufficient for mild symptoms. These guidelines are based on the Maudsley Guidelines 14th Edition and a study by Tint (2008).

      Personality Disorder Classification

      A personality disorder is a persistent pattern of behavior and inner experience that deviates significantly from cultural expectations, is inflexible and pervasive, and causes distress of impairment. The DSM-5 and ICD-11 have different approaches to classifying personality disorders. DSM-5 divides them into 10 categories, grouped into clusters A, B, and C, while ICD-11 has a general category with six trait domains that can be added. To diagnose a personality disorder, the general diagnostic threshold must be met before determining the subtype(s) present. The criteria for diagnosis include inflexibility and pervasiveness of the pattern, onset in adolescence of early adulthood, stability over time, and significant distress of impairment. The disturbance must not be better explained by another mental disorder, substance misuse, of medical condition.

      Course

      Borderline and antisocial personality disorders tend to become less evident of remit with age, while others, particularly obsessive-compulsive and schizotypal, may persist.

      Classification

      The DSM-5 divides personality disorders into separate clusters A, B, and C, with additional groups for medical conditions and unspecified disorders. The ICD-11 dropped the separate categories and instead lists six trait domains that can be added to the general diagnosis.

      UK Epidemiology

      The prevalence of personality disorders in Great Britain, according to the British National Survey of Psychiatric Morbidity, is 4.4%, with cluster C being the most common at 2.6%, followed by cluster A at 1.6% and cluster B at 1.2%. The most prevalent specific personality disorder is obsessive-compulsive (anankastic) at 1.9%.

      MAOIs: A Guide to Mechanism of Action, Adverse Effects, and Dietary Restrictions

      First introduced in the 1950s, MAOIs were the first antidepressants introduced. However, they are not the first choice in treating mental health disorders due to several dietary restrictions and safety concerns. They are only a treatment option when all other medications are unsuccessful. MAOIs may be particularly useful in atypical depression (over eating / over sleeping, mood reactivity).

      MAOIs block the monoamine oxidase enzyme, which breaks down different types of neurotransmitters from the brain: norepinephrine, serotonin, dopamine, as well as tyramine. There are two types of monoamine oxidase, A and B. The MOA A are mostly distributed in the placenta, gut, and liver, but MOA B is present in the brain, liver, and platelets. Selegiline and rasagiline are irreversible and selective inhibitors of MAO type B, but safinamide is a reversible and selective MAO B inhibitor.

      The most common adverse effects of MAOIs occurring early in treatment are orthostatic hypotension, daytime sleepiness, insomnia, and nausea; later common effects include weight gain, muscle pain, myoclonus, paraesthesia, and sexual dysfunction.

      Pharmacodynamic interactions with MAOIs can cause two types of problem: serotonin syndrome (mainly due to SSRIs) and elevated blood pressure (caused by indirectly acting sympathomimetic amines releasers, like pseudoephedrine and phenylephrine). The combination of MAOIs and some TCAs appears safe. Only those TCAs with significant serotonin reuptake inhibition (clomipramine and imipramine) are likely to increase the risk of serotonin syndrome.

      Tyramine is a monoamine found in various foods, and is an indirect sympathomimetic that can cause a hypertensive reaction in patients receiving MAOI therapy. For this reason, dietary restrictions are required for patients receiving MAOIs. These restrictions include avoiding matured/aged cheese, fermented sausage, improperly stored meat, fava of broad bean pods, and certain drinks such as on-tap beer. Allowed foods include fresh cottage cheese, processed cheese slices, fresh packaged of processed meat, and other alcohol (no more than two bottled or canned beers of two standard glasses of wine, per day).

      Understanding the Volume of Distribution in Pharmacology

      The volume of distribution (Vd) is a crucial concept in pharmacology that helps determine how a drug distributes in the body. It is also known as the apparent volume of distribution, as it is an abstract volume. The Vd indicates whether a drug concentrates in the plasma of spreads out in the body. Drugs that are highly polar tend to stay in central compartments such as the plasma, resulting in a low Vd. Conversely, drugs that are more lipid-soluble are distributed widely, such as in fat, resulting in a high Vd.

      The Vd is calculated by dividing the amount of drug in the body by the concentration in the plasma. Clinically, the Vd is used to determine the loading dose of a drug required for a desired blood concentration and to estimate blood concentration in the treatment of overdose. The units of Vd are in volume.

      The apparent volume of distribution is dependent on the drug’s lipid of water solubility, plasma protein binding, and tissue binding. Plasma protein binding affects the Vd, as drugs that bind to plasma proteins like albumin have a smaller apparent volume of distribution. This is because they are extracted from plasma and included in drug concentration measurements, which can give a misleading impression of their volume of distribution. Understanding the Vd is essential in pharmacology to ensure the safe and effective use of drugs.

      Attachment Theory and Harlow’s Monkeys

      Attachment theory, developed by John Bowlby, suggests that children have an innate tendency to form relationships with people around them to increase their chance of survival. This attachment is different from bonding, which concerns the mother’s feelings for her infant. Children typically single out a primary caregiver, referred to as the principle attachment figure, from about 1-3 months. The quality of a person’s early attachments is associated with their adult behavior, with poor attachments leading to withdrawn individuals who struggle to form relationships and good attachments leading to socially competent adults who can form healthy relationships.

      Bowlby’s attachment model has four stages: preattachment, attachment in the making, clear-cut attachment, and formation of reciprocal attachment. The time from 6 months to 36 months is known as the critical period, during which a child is most vulnerable to interruptions in its attachment. Attachments are divided into secure and insecure types, with insecure types further divided into avoidant and ambivalent types.

      Harlow’s experiment with young rhesus monkeys demonstrated the importance of the need for closeness over food. The experiment involved giving the monkeys a choice between two different mothers, one made of soft terry cloth but provided no food and the other made of wire but provided food from an attached baby bottle. The baby monkeys spent significantly more time with their cloth mother than with their wire mother, showing the importance of attachment and closeness in early development.

      Lithium – Pharmacology

      Pharmacokinetics:
      Lithium salts are rapidly absorbed following oral administration and are almost exclusively excreted by the kidneys unchanged. Blood samples for lithium should be taken 12 hours post-dose.

      Ebstein’s:
      Ebstein’s anomaly is a congenital malformation consisting of a prolapse of the tricuspid valve into the right ventricle. It occurs in 1:20,000 of the general population. Initial data suggested it was more common in those using lithium but this had not held to be true.

      Contraindications:
      Addison’s disease, Brugada syndrome, cardiac disease associated with rhythm disorders, clinically significant renal impairment, untreated of untreatable hypothyroidism, low sodium levels.

      Side-effects:
      Common side effects include nausea, tremor, polyuria/polydipsia, rash/dermatitis, blurred vision, dizziness, decreased appetite, drowsiness, metallic taste, and diarrhea. Side-effects are often dose-related.

      Long-term use is associated with hypothyroidism, hyperthyroidism, hypercalcemia/hyperparathyroidism, irreversible nephrogenic diabetes insipidus, and reduced GFR.

      Lithium-induced diabetes insipidus:
      Treatment options include stopping lithium (if feasible), keeping levels within 0.4-0.8 mmol/L, once-daily dose of the drug taken at bedtime, amiloride, thiazide diuretics, indomethacin, and desmopressin.

      Toxicity:
      Lithium salts have a narrow therapeutic/toxic ratio. Risk factors for lithium toxicity include drugs altering renal function, decreased circulating volume, infections, fever, decreased oral intake of water, renal insufficiency, and nephrogenic diabetes insipidus. Features of lithium toxicity include GI symptoms and neuro symptoms.

      Pre-prescribing:
      Before prescribing lithium, renal function, cardiac function, thyroid function, FBC, and BMI should be checked. Women of childbearing age should be advised regarding contraception, and information about toxicity should be provided.

      Monitoring:
      Lithium blood levels should be checked weekly until stable, and then every 3-6 months once stable. Thyroid and renal function should be checked every 6 months. Patients should be issued with an information booklet, alert card, and record book.

      Serotonin: Synthesis and Breakdown

      Serotonin, also known as 5-Hydroxytryptamine (5-HT), is synthesized in the central nervous system (CNS) in the raphe nuclei located in the brainstem, as well as in the gastrointestinal (GI) tract in enterochromaffin cells. The amino acid L-tryptophan, obtained from the diet, is used to synthesize serotonin. L-tryptophan can cross the blood-brain barrier, but serotonin cannot.

      The transformation of L-tryptophan into serotonin involves two steps. First, hydroxylation to 5-hydroxytryptophan is catalyzed by tryptophan hydroxylase. Second, decarboxylation of 5-hydroxytryptophan to serotonin (5-hydroxytryptamine) is catalyzed by L-aromatic amino acid decarboxylase.

      Serotonin is taken up from the synapse by a monoamine transporter (SERT). Substances that block this transporter include MDMA, amphetamine, cocaine, TCAs, and SSRIs. Serotonin is broken down by monoamine oxidase (MAO) and then by aldehyde dehydrogenase to 5-Hydroxyindoleacetic acid (5-HIAA).

      Parietal Lobe Dysfunction: Types and Symptoms

      The parietal lobe is a part of the brain that plays a crucial role in processing sensory information and integrating it with other cognitive functions. Dysfunction in this area can lead to various symptoms, depending on the location and extent of the damage.

      Dominant parietal lobe dysfunction, often caused by a stroke, can result in Gerstmann’s syndrome, which includes finger agnosia, dyscalculia, dysgraphia, and right-left disorientation. Non-dominant parietal lobe dysfunction, on the other hand, can cause anosognosia, dressing apraxia, spatial neglect, and constructional apraxia.

      Bilateral damage to the parieto-occipital lobes, a rare condition, can lead to Balint’s syndrome, which is characterized by oculomotor apraxia, optic ataxia, and simultanagnosia. These symptoms can affect a person’s ability to shift gaze, interact with objects, and perceive multiple objects at once.

      In summary, parietal lobe dysfunction can manifest in various ways, and understanding the specific symptoms can help diagnose and treat the underlying condition.

      Movement Disorders: Key Features

      Movement disorders refer to a range of conditions that affect voluntary muscle movements. These disorders can be caused by various factors, including neurological conditions, medication side effects, and metabolic imbalances. The following table outlines some of the key features of common movement disorders:

      Akinesia: Absence of loss of control of voluntary muscle movements, often seen in severe Parkinson’s disease.

      Bradykinesia: Slowness of voluntary movement, a core symptom of Parkinson’s disease.

      Akathisia: Subjective feeling of inner restlessness, often caused by antipsychotic medication use.

      Athetosis: Continuous stream of slow, flowing, writhing involuntary movements, often seen in cerebral palsy, stroke, and Huntington’s disease.

      Chorea: Brief, quasi-purposeful, irregular contractions that appear to flow from one muscle to the next, often seen in Huntington’s disease and Wilson’s disease.

      Dystonia: Involuntary sustained of intermittent muscle contractions that cause twisting and repetitive movements, abnormal postures, of both.

      Dyskinesia: General term referring to problems with voluntary movements and the presence of involuntary movements, often drug-induced.

      Myoclonus: A sequence of repeated, often non-rhythmic, brief shock-like jerks due to sudden involuntary contraction of relaxation of one of more muscles.

      Parkinsonism: Syndrome characterized by tremor, rigidity, and bradykinesia.

      Tic: Sudden, repetitive, non-rhythmic, stereotyped motor movement of vocalization involving discrete muscle groups, often seen in Tourette’s syndrome.

      Tremor: Involuntary, rhythmic, alternating movement of one of more body parts, often seen in essential tremor, Parkinson’s disease, and alcohol withdrawal.

      Hemiballismus: Repetitive, but constantly varying, large amplitude involuntary movements of the proximal parts of the limbs, often seen in stroke and traumatic brain injury.

      Stereotypies: Repetitive, simple movements that can be voluntarily suppressed, often seen in autism and intellectual disability.

      It is important to consider the underlying conditions and factors that may contribute to movement disorders in order to properly diagnose and treat these conditions.

      First Rank Symptoms: Their Significance in Identifying Schizophrenia

      First rank symptoms were introduced by Kurt Schneider in 1938 as a practical tool for non-psychiatrists to identify schizophrenia. While they are highly suggestive of schizophrenia, they are not pathognomonic and can also be seen in affective and personality disorders. Additionally, there is no evidence to support their prognostic significance.

      A systematic review in 2015 found that first rank symptoms differentiated schizophrenia from nonpsychotic mental health disorders with a sensitivity of 61.8% and a specificity of 94.1%. They also differentiated schizophrenia from other types of psychosis with a sensitivity of 58% and a specificity of 74.7%.

      The first rank symptoms include running commentary, thought echo, voices heard arguing, thought insertion, thought withdrawal, thought broadcast, delusional perception, somatic passivity, made affect, and made volition. While they can be helpful in identifying schizophrenia, they should not be relied upon as the sole diagnostic criteria.

      Lesch-Nyhan Syndrome: A Rare Genetic Disorder

      Lesch-Nyhan syndrome is a rare genetic disorder that causes the overproduction and accumulation of uric acid in the body, leading to various health problems such as gouty arthritis, kidney stones, and subcutaneous tophi. The condition primarily affects males and is caused by mutations in the HPRT gene located on the X-chromosome.

      People with Lesch-Nyhan syndrome typically experience motor disability, including severe dystonia, hypotonia, and choreoathetosis, which can make it difficult of impossible for them to walk of sit without assistance. They may also exhibit self-injurious behavior, such as biting and head-banging, which is the most common and distinctive behavioral problem associated with the condition. Intellectual disability is common, but severe cognitive impairment is rare.

      The absence of the HPRT enzyme, which is responsible for recycling purine bases, leads to the accumulation of uric acid and affects the development of specific neural pathways in the brain, particularly the mesotelencephalic dopamine pathways. This disruption is likely responsible for the motor disability and behavioral peculiarities associated with the condition.

      Treatment for self-injurious behavior typically involves the use of protective restraints applied to the limbs, trunk, of head to prevent self-hitting of self-biting. Dental extraction may be necessary in cases of lip of tongue biting. Behavior modification methods that involve extinction may also be used, but neuroleptics may be required during particularly stressful of difficult behavior periods. However, these medications should only be used transiently due to their sedative effects and potential side-effects.

      The Flynn Effect is the term used to describe the increase in standardised intelligence test scores over time. Research conducted by Flynn showed that IQ scores increased by 13.8 points between 1932 and 1978, which equates to a 0.3-point increase per year of approximately 3 points per decade. More recent studies have also supported the Flynn effect, with IQ score gains observed between 1972 and 2006. This means that an individual is likely to achieve a higher IQ score on an earlier version of a test than on the current version. In fact, the test will overestimate an individual’s IQ score by an average of 0.3 points per year between the year in which the test was normed and the year in which the test was administered.

      Normal Pressure Hydrocephalus

      Normal pressure hydrocephalus is a type of chronic communicating hydrocephalus, which occurs due to the impaired reabsorption of cerebrospinal fluid (CSF) by the arachnoid villi. Although the CSF pressure is typically high, it remains within the normal range, and therefore, it does not cause symptoms of high intracranial pressure (ICP) such as headache and nausea. Instead, patients with normal pressure hydrocephalus usually present with a classic triad of symptoms, including incontinence, gait ataxia, and dementia, which is often referred to as wet, wobbly, and wacky. Unfortunately, this condition is often misdiagnosed as Parkinson’s of Alzheimer’s disease.

      The classic triad of normal pressure hydrocephalus, also known as Hakim’s triad, includes gait instability, urinary incontinence, and dementia. On the other hand, non-communicating hydrocephalus results from the obstruction of CSF flow in the third of fourth ventricle, which causes symptoms of raised intracranial pressure, such as headache, vomiting, hypertension, bradycardia, altered consciousness, and papilledema.

      Hardy-Weinberg Principle and Allele Frequency

      Allele frequency refers to the proportion of a population that carries a specific variant at a particular gene locus. It can be calculated by dividing the number of individual alleles of a certain type by the total number of alleles in a population. The Hardy-Weinberg Principle states that both allele and genotype frequencies in a population remain constant from generation to generation unless specific disturbing influences are introduced. To remain in equilibrium, five conditions must be met, including no mutations, no gene flow, random mating, a sufficiently large population, and no natural selection. The Hardy-Weinberg Equation is used to predict the frequency of alleles in a population, and it can be used to estimate the carrier frequency of genetic diseases. For example, if the incidence of PKU is one in 10,000 babies, then the carrier frequency in the general population is 1/50. Couples with a previous child with PKU have a 25% chance of having another affected child.

      Sleep Stages

      Sleep is divided into two distinct states called rapid eye movement (REM) and non-rapid eye movement (NREM). NREM is subdivided into four stages.

      Sleep stage
      Approx % of time spent in stage
      EEG findings
      Comment

      I
      5%
      Theta waves (4-7 Hz)
      The dozing off stage. Characterized by hypnic jerks: spontaneous myoclonic contractions associated with a sensation of twitching of falling.

      II
      45%
      Theta waves, K complexes and sleep spindles (short bursts of 12-14 Hz activity)
      Body enters a more subdued state including a drop in temperature, relaxed muscles, and slowed breathing and heart rate. At the same time, brain waves show a new pattern and eye movement stops.

      III
      15%
      Delta waves (0-4 Hz)
      Deepest stage of sleep (high waking threshold). The length of stage 3 decreases over the course of the night.

      IV
      15%
      Mixed, predominantly beta
      High dream activity.

      The percentage of REM sleep decreases with age.

      It takes the average person 15-20 minutes to fall asleep, this is called sleep latency (characterised by the onset of stage I sleep). Once asleep one descends through stages I-II and then III-IV (deep stages). After about 90 minutes of sleep one enters REM. The rest of the sleep comprises of cycles through the stages. As the sleep progresses the periods of REM become greater and the periods of NREM become less. During an average night’s sleep one spends 25% of the sleep in REM and 75% in NREM.

      REM sleep has certain characteristics that separate it from NREM

      Characteristics of REM sleep

      – Autonomic instability (variability in heart rate, respiratory rate, and BP)
      – Loss of muscle tone
      – Dreaming
      – Rapid eye movements
      – Penile erection

      Understanding Behavioural Activation Therapy for Depression

      Behavioural activation therapy is a formal treatment for depression that emphasizes activity scheduling to encourage patients to approach activities they are avoiding. Unlike traditional cognitive therapy, it involves less cognitive therapy and is easier to train staff in its use. The therapy was introduced by Martell in 2001 and has two primary focuses: the use of avoided activities as a guide for activity scheduling and functional analysis of cognitive processes that involve avoidance.

      Behavioural activation theory suggests that when people become depressed, many of their activities function as avoidance and escape from aversive thoughts, feelings, of external situations. As a result, someone with depression engages less frequently in pleasant of satisfying activities and obtains less positive reinforcement than someone without depression. To address this, the patient is encouraged to identify activities and problems that they avoid and to establish valued directions to be followed. These are set out on planned timetables (activity schedules).

      In behavioural activation therapy, therapists do not engage in the content of the patient’s thinking. Instead, they use functional analysis to focus on the context and process of the individual’s response. The most common cognitive responses are rumination, fusion, and self-attack. A typical session has a structured agenda to review homework and progress towards goals, discuss feedback on the previous session, and focus on one of two specific issues. The number of sessions required to treat depression is typically between 12 and 24.

      Trinucleotide Repeat Disorders: Understanding the Genetic Basis

      Trinucleotide repeat disorders are genetic conditions that arise due to the abnormal presence of an expanded sequence of trinucleotide repeats. These disorders are characterized by the phenomenon of anticipation, which refers to the amplification of the number of repeats over successive generations. This leads to an earlier onset and often a more severe form of the disease.

      The table below lists the trinucleotide repeat disorders and the specific repeat sequences involved in each condition:

      Condition Repeat Sequence Involved
      Fragile X Syndrome CGG
      Myotonic Dystrophy CTG
      Huntington’s Disease CAG
      Friedreich’s Ataxia GAA
      Spinocerebellar Ataxia CAG

      The mutations responsible for trinucleotide repeat disorders are referred to as ‘dynamic’ mutations. This is because the number of repeats can change over time, leading to a range of clinical presentations. Understanding the genetic basis of these disorders is crucial for accurate diagnosis, genetic counseling, and the development of effective treatments.

      Heuristics: Cognitive Shortcuts that can Lead to Diagnostic Errors

      In the 1970s, Tversky and Kahneman proposed that humans use cognitive heuristics, of mental shortcuts, to simplify complex decision-making processes. However, these heuristics can also lead to systematic errors. One such heuristic is the representativeness bias, where individuals judge the likelihood of an event based on how closely it resembles a stereotype. For example, a person described as shy and detail-oriented may be more likely to be perceived as a librarian than a farmer.

      Another heuristic is the availability bias, where individuals favor recent and readily available information over more accurate but less accessible information. This can lead to overestimating the frequency of certain events, such as violent crime. The anchoring-and-adjustment bias occurs when individuals lock onto salient features in a patient’s initial presentation and fail to adjust their impression in light of new information.

      The framing effect is another bias where individuals react differently to a choice depending on how the information is presented. For example, a pharmaceutical company may present a drug as having a 95% cure rate, making it seem superior to a drug with a 2.5% failure rate. Base rate neglect occurs when individuals ignore underlying incident rates of population-based knowledge, leading to unnecessary testing of treatment.

      Confirmation bias is a tendency to interpret information to fit preconceived diagnoses, rather than considering alternative explanations. The conjunction rule is the incorrect belief that the probability of multiple events being true is greater than a single event. Finally, diagnostic momentum occurs when clinicians continue a course of action initiated by previous clinicians without considering new information.

      Overall, while heuristics can be useful in simplifying complex decision-making processes, they can also lead to diagnostic errors if not used appropriately. It is important for clinicians to be aware of these biases and actively work to avoid them in their practice.

      Valproate: Forms, Doses, and Adverse Effects

      Valproate comes in three forms: semi-sodium valproate, valproic acid, and sodium valproate. Semi-sodium valproate is a mix of sodium valproate and valproic acid and is licensed for acute mania associated with bipolar disorder. Valproic acid is also licensed for acute mania, but this is not consistent with the Maudsley Guidelines. Sodium valproate is licensed for epilepsy. It is important to note that doses of sodium valproate and semi-sodium valproate are not the same, with a slightly higher dose required for sodium valproate.

      Valproate is associated with many adverse effects, including nausea, tremor, liver injury, vomiting/diarrhea, gingival hyperplasia, memory impairment/confusional state, somnolence, weight gain, anaemia/thrombocytopenia, alopecia (with curly regrowth), severe liver damage, and pancreatitis. Increased liver enzymes are common, particularly at the beginning of therapy, and tend to be transient. Vomiting and diarrhea tend to occur at the start of treatment and remit after a few days. Severe liver damage is most likely to occur in the first six months of therapy, with the maximum risk being between two and twelve weeks. The risk also declines with advancing age.

      Valproate is a teratogen and should not be initiated in women of childbearing potential. Approximately 10% of children exposed to valproate monotherapy during pregnancy suffer from congenital malformations, with the risk being dose-dependent. The most common malformations are neural tube defects, facial dysmorphism, cleft lip and palate, craniostenosis, cardiac, renal and urogenital defects, and limb defects. There is also a dose-dependent relationship between valproate and developmental delay, with approximately 30-40% of children exposed in utero experiencing delay in their early development, such as talking and walking later, lower intellectual abilities, poor language skills, and memory problems. There is also a thought to be a 3-fold increase of autism in children exposed in utero.

      XYY Syndrome

      XYY Syndrome, also known as Jacobs’ Syndrome of super-males, is a genetic condition where males have an extra Y chromosome, resulting in a 47, XYY karyotype. In some cases, mosaicism may occur, resulting in a 47,XYY/46,XY karyotype. The error leading to the 47,XYY genotype occurs during spermatogenesis of post-zygotic mitosis. The prevalence of XYY Syndrome is as high as 1:1000 male live births, but many cases go unidentified as they are not necessarily associated with physical of cognitive impairments. The most common features are high stature and a strong build, and fertility and sexual development are usually unaffected. In the past, XYY Syndrome was linked to aggressiveness and deviance, but this is likely due to intermediate factors such as reduced IQ and social deprivation. XYY Syndrome is best thought of as a risk factor rather than a cause. There is an increased risk of developmental disorders such as learning difficulties, ASD, ADHD, and emotional problems.

      Glial Cells: The Support System of the Central Nervous System

      The central nervous system is composed of two basic cell types: neurons and glial cells. Glial cells, also known as support cells, play a crucial role in maintaining the health and function of neurons. There are several types of glial cells, including macroglia (astrocytes and oligodendrocytes), ependymal cells, and microglia.

      Astrocytes are the most abundant type of glial cell and have numerous functions, such as providing structural support, repairing nervous tissue, nourishing neurons, contributing to the blood-brain barrier, and regulating neurotransmission and blood flow. There are two main types of astrocytes: protoplasmic and fibrous.

      Oligodendrocytes are responsible for the formation of myelin sheaths, which insulate and protect axons, allowing for faster and more efficient transmission of nerve impulses.

      Ependymal cells line the ventricular system and are involved in the circulation of cerebrospinal fluid (CSF) and fluid homeostasis in the brain. Specialized ependymal cells called choroid plexus cells produce CSF.

      Microglia are the immune cells of the CNS and play a crucial role in protecting the brain from infection and injury. They also contribute to the maintenance of neuronal health and function.

      In summary, glial cells are essential for the proper functioning of the central nervous system. They provide structural support, nourishment, insulation, and immune defense to neurons, ensuring the health and well-being of the brain and spinal cord.

      Linkage and LOD Scores in Genetics

      In genetics, when genes are located close to each other on a chromosome, they tend to be inherited together and are referred to as linked genes. Conversely, genes that are far apart of located on different chromosomes are inherited independently and are said to follow independent assortment. To determine the relative distance between two genes, scientists can analyze the offspring of an organism that displays two strongly linked traits and calculate the percentage of offspring where the traits do not co-segregate.

      To determine if there is evidence for linkage between two genes, scientists use a statistical method called the LOD score (logarithm of the odds). A LOD score of >3 is considered significant evidence for linkage, while a LOD score of <-2 excludes linkage. The LOD score is calculated by comparing the likelihood of the observed data under the assumption of linkage to the likelihood of the data under the assumption of independent assortment. The LOD score provides a measure of the strength of evidence for linkage between two genes and is widely used in genetic research.

      Norepinephrine: Synthesis, Release, and Breakdown

      Norepinephrine is synthesized from tyrosine through a series of enzymatic reactions. The first step involves the conversion of tyrosine to L-DOPA by tyrosine hydroxylase. L-DOPA is then converted to dopamine by DOPA decarboxylase. Dopamine is further converted to norepinephrine by dopamine beta-hydroxylase. Finally, norepinephrine is converted to epinephrine by phenylethanolamine-N-methyltransferase.

      The primary site of norepinephrine release is the locus coeruleus, also known as the blue spot, which is located in the pons. Once released, norepinephrine is broken down by two enzymes: catechol-O-methyltransferase (COMT) and monoamine oxidase (MAO). These enzymes play a crucial role in regulating the levels of norepinephrine in the body.

      Mahler’s Separation-Individuation theory of child development proposes that personality development occurs in distinct stages. The first stage, the Autistic phase, occurs during the first few weeks of life, where the child is mostly sleeping and cut off from the world. The second stage, the Symbiotic phase, lasts until around six months of age, where the child sees themselves and their mother as a single unit. The third stage, Separation-Individuation, has four subphases. The first subphase, Differentiation, occurs between six to ten months, where the child begins to see themselves as an individual and experiences separation anxiety. The second subphase, Practicing, occurs between ten to sixteen months, where the child explores connections with the external world and people other than the mother. The third subphase, Rapprochement, occurs between sixteen to twenty-four months, where the child struggles to balance their desire for independence and proximity to the mother, often resulting in tantrums and the use of transitional objects. The fourth subphase, Object constancy, occurs between twenty-four to thirty-six months, where the child accepts the idea of object constancy and is more comfortable with the mother being separate for periods of time.

      Edinburgh Postnatal Depression Scale (EPDS)

      The Edinburgh Postnatal Depression Scale (EPDS) is a 10-item self-report questionnaire designed to screen for postnatal depression in primary care settings. It should only be used to assess a women’s mood over the past seven days and cannot be used to diagnose depression. The EPDS excludes some symptoms common in the perinatal period, such as tiredness and irritability, as they do not differentiate between depressed and non-depressed postnatal women. Women are asked to select one of four responses that most closely represents how they have felt over the past seven days. Scores for the 10 items are added together, with a score of 0-9 indicating a low likelihood of depression, 10-12 indicating a moderate likelihood, and 13 of more indicating a high likelihood. The statements include feelings of happiness, sadness, anxiety, and thoughts of self-harm.

      Opioid Pharmacology and Treatment Medications

      Opioids work by binding to opioid receptors in the brain, specifically the µ, k, and δ receptors. The µ receptor is the main target for opioids and mediates euphoria, respiratory depression, and dependence. Dopaminergic cells in the ventral tegmental area produce dopamine, which is released into the nucleus accumbens upon stimulation of µ receptors, leading to the reward and euphoria that drives repeated use. However, with repeated exposure, µ receptors become less responsive, leading to dysphoria and drug craving.

      There are several medications used in opioid treatment. Methadone is a full agonist targeting µ receptors, with some action against k and δ receptors, and has a half-life of 15-22 hours. However, it carries a risk of respiratory depression, especially when used with hypnotics and alcohol. Buprenorphine is a partial agonist targeting µ receptors, as well as a partial k agonist of functional antagonist and a weak δ antagonist. It has a high affinity for µ receptors and a longer half-life of 24-42 hours, making it safer than methadone. Naloxone is an antagonist targeting all opioid receptors and is used to reverse opioid overdose, with a half-life of 30-120 minutes. However, it can cause noncardiogenic pulmonary edema in some cases. Naltrexone is a reversible competitive antagonist at µ and ĸ receptors, with a half-life of 4-6 hours, and is used as an adjunctive prophylactic treatment for detoxified formerly opioid-dependent people.

      Alpha2 adrenergic agonists, such as clonidine and lofexidine, can ameliorate opioid withdrawal symptoms associated with the noradrenaline system, including sweating, shivering, and runny nose and eyes. The locus coeruleus, a nucleus in the pons with a high density of noradrenergic neurons possessing µ-opioid receptors, is involved in wakefulness, blood pressure, breathing, and overall alertness. Exposure to opioids results in heightened neuronal activity of the nucleus cells, and if opioids are not present to suppress this activity, increased amounts of norepinephrine are released, leading to withdrawal symptoms. Clonidine was originally developed as an antihypertensive, but its antihypertensive effects are problematic in detox, so lofexidine was developed as an alternative with less hypotensive effects.

      Autism: A Brief History

      The term autism was first coined in 1911 by Eugen Bleuler to describe individuals with schizophrenia who had cut themselves off as much as possible from any contact with the external world. In 1926, Grunya Sukhareva attempted to delineate autism spectrum disorders as distinct diagnostic entities, referring to them as schizoid personality disorder. However, her work remained largely unknown until 1996.

      The first widely publicized use of the term autism to describe a distinct condition was in 1943 by Leo Kanner, who referred to it as autistic disturbance of affective contact. Kanner suggested that autism may be a manifestation of childhood schizophrenia and that it was characterized by an inability to related to themselves in the ordinary way to people and situations from the beginning of life. In 1944, Hans Asperger published descriptions of four cases of a condition he termed der autistichen psychopathie, which he regarded as a limitation of social relationships.

      In 1980, infantile autism was included in the DSM-III under a new category of pervasive developmental disorders. Lorna Wing redefined Asperger Syndrome in 1981, proposing a triad of impairments in social interaction, communication, and imaginative activities. In 2000, the DSM-IV utilized the umbrella category of pervasive developmental disorders, with five main subcategories. Finally, in 2013, the DSM-5 combined the subcategories into a single label of autism spectrum disorder, asserting that autism is a single disorder on a wide spectrum.

      Genomic Imprinting and its Role in Psychiatric Disorders

      Genomic imprinting is a phenomenon where a piece of DNA behaves differently depending on whether it is inherited from the mother of the father. This is because DNA sequences are marked of imprinted in the ovaries and testes, which affects their expression. In psychiatry, two classic examples of genomic imprinting disorders are Prader-Willi and Angelman syndrome.

      Prader-Willi syndrome is caused by a deletion of chromosome 15q when inherited from the father. This disorder is characterized by hypotonia, short stature, polyphagia, obesity, small gonads, and mild mental retardation. On the other hand, Angelman syndrome, also known as Happy Puppet syndrome, is caused by a deletion of 15q when inherited from the mother. This disorder is characterized by an unusually happy demeanor, developmental delay, seizures, sleep disturbance, and jerky hand movements.

      Overall, genomic imprinting plays a crucial role in the development of psychiatric disorders. Understanding the mechanisms behind genomic imprinting can help in the diagnosis and treatment of these disorders.
